GIBSON, Joanna Mary (nee Brown). Peacefully, at home, on Friday, March 27, 2026, surrounded by her loving whânau. Dearly loved wife of Geordie, and adored Mum of Danielle and Bianca, mother-in-law of Sam, precious daughter of Alan and Marie, cherished sister of Simon and Debs, Karen and Ness and Tim and Anna, much loved aunty/great-aunty to all her nieces and nephews. — A service to celebrate Jo’s life, will be held in St Joseph’s Church, 41 Street, Melbourne Queenstown, on Tuesday, March 31, at 1 p.m. (limited parking is available), followed by a private cremation. The service can be viewed via Livestream at www. southernfunerals.co.nz In lieu of flowers, we would encourage any donations to be made to Queenstown Hospice, and can be left at the service. A special thankyou to Suzie and the Hospice team who helped us care for Jo so lovingly.
